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4807 64783 5239
757926 09136446254 619801
757926 09136446254 619801
64107674492 793844 52 654 4611947
All about undefined
Interested in learning more?
757926 09136446254 619801
64107674492 793844 52 654 4611947
See more
51 3671519527
2026 32255093616 14814
See more
031196286 720814826
624786 351 003632125
See more